Yingling will Host Shred and Recycle Day for Area Residents

HAINESVILLE, Ill. – State Rep. Sam Yingling, D-Grayslake, is inviting residents of the 62nd district to attend a shred and recycling day on Saturday, July 19 from 10:00 A.M. to 1:00 P.M. at Grayslake North High School located at 1925 N. Illinois Route 83 in Round Lake Beach.

“It is important that we work together as a community to be more environmentally friendly.” Yingling said. “This event is a great opportunity for people in our area to protect their identities while helping to preserve the environment.”

Yingling is co-hosting the event with The Sierra Club, Incinerator Free Lake County, Clean Power Lake County, and the Solid Waste Agency of Lake County. There will be a large shredding machine on site as well as electronics and medication disposal services.

“We are excited to be part of this event and we are sure it is going to be a big success.” said Evan Craig, Chair of the Local Sierra Club Group. “Sustainable resource management is a significant environmental issue and we are delighted to collaborate with Representative Yingling in this event.”

Yingling represents the 62nd District, which contains portions of Gages Lake, Grayslake, Hainesville, the Round Lake communities, Third Lake, Wauconda and Wildwood. For more information, please contact Yingling’s full-time constituent service office at 847-231-6262 or repsamyingling@gmail.com
